Replacement Lock For UPVC Doors

If you are replacing a door made of upvc lock, there are a number of things you should consider. Consider first whether the lock is branded or not. Also, consider the cost of the new lock.

Locate the lock

You may have to replace the lock or a component of your UPVC door if it's not locking properly. It is easy to replace the lock barrel or gearbox on your door. Before you can replace the gearbox and barrel of the lock, you'll need to identify the mechanism you require.

There are three major kinds of UPVC door locks that are employed. They are the multipoint lock, the euro cylinder lock and the standard door lock made of upvc. Each lock has its own unique characteristics and variations. Regardless of what you are looking for, you should always make sure you get the right type of UPVC door lock for your home.

Check the markings on your door to confirm the manufacturer of your UPVC lock. Some locks are branded with a logo or a number on the faceplate. This can help narrow your search. Other manufacturers use similar mechanisms , however they are known by a different name.

To determine which lock is suitable for your door, you'll need to make some measurements. The first step is to measure the width and depth of your door. Take measurements of the width of the door starting at the edge and working to the side. Measurements should be made in millimetres.

The next step is to determine the backset. Depending on the type of UPVC door lock you are using, this measurement will vary. The backset for the normal upvc door is generally 45mm. A uPVC multipoint door can be offered with backsets as low as 35mm. Multipoint doors can also have two rollers, a follower function or any combination of these.

The size of the screw is probably the most important thing you should know. Most UPVC door lock mechanisms use the same size screws. Some have two screws. The easiest method to determine is to take the original gearbox as an indicator.

Once you have your measurements, you'll be able to determine which UPVC door lock mechanism you must replace. Cost

It is quick and simple to replace the lock on a UPVC door panels upvc lock. You can do it yourself or hire an expert locksmith. Before you begin, make sure you understand what you're doing and how much it will cost.

The average cost of changing your door lock made of upvc depends on several factors. The final cost of your upvc door lock replacement is contingent on the type complexity, its complexity, and how long it takes to put in. The location of your door will also impact the final cost. You can save some money by doing the job yourself. If the locks are difficult to replace or if you don't have the tools you need and are not able to do it yourself, it is strongly advised to get help from a professional.

You can find many locksmiths in your local area. They will offer a range of lock types and prices. Some offer a boarding-up service also, which can be beneficial in the event that your door made of upvc is broken or if you want to ensure that your home is secure. Professional locksmiths have the expertise to finish any job to the highest standards.

A standard cylinder lock for a UPVC door will cost between PS30 and PS80, while multi-point locks can cost as low as PS60+.
